Negative priming in schizophrenia revisited.

作者信息

Vink M, Ramsey N F, Raemaekers M, Kahn R S

机构信息

Rudolf Magnus Institute of Neuroscience, University Medical Center Utrecht, Department of Psychiatry, Heidelberglaan 100, 3584CX Utrecht, The Netherlands.

出版信息

Schizophr Res. 2005 Nov 15;79(2-3):211-6. doi: 10.1016/j.schres.2005.05.004. Epub 2005 Jun 22.

DOI:10.1016/j.schres.2005.05.004
PMID:15978779
Abstract

Reduced spatial negative priming (SNP) in schizophrenia is commonly attributed to the inability to filter out irrelevant information. However, some investigators have suggested that reduced SNP in patients is caused by either perceptual mismatching or salience of the distracter. The goal of the present study was to determine the influence of these perceptual processes. In this preliminary report, we present data of 15 schizophrenia patients on atypical medication and 15 matched healthy controls. Compared to controls, patients showed a reduced SNP effect, even when controlled for perceptual mismatching. This reduced effect was not affected by distracter salience.
